		<description>		All-rounders were meant to be a topic for discussion later but Abdul Razzaq&amp;amp;#39;s injury has thrust them to the heart of the debate. Pakistan&amp;amp;#39;s strategy is built around their all-rounders, and they have plenty of them. Shahid Afridi, Abdul Razzaq, Shoaib Malik, Mohammad Hafeez, and now Azhar Mahmood, can all blow hot or cold. One day they are true all-rounders, the next they are dismissed as mere bits-and-pieces players. </description>
